Outdoor Education

“The best classroom and the richest cupboard is roofed only by the sky.” - Margaret McMillan

 

In the course of the journey that our students take whilst at Millbrook, we endeavour to provide them with a wide range of activities and opportunities. We actively engage them in learning outside the classroom and in deepening their knowledge and appreciation of the habitat in which they live, to be inspired by the wonder of the natural world.

We value the importance of the local environment.  We encourage the children to engage with both their natural and man-made heritage, to help them to understand the global significance of sustainability and help them to make informed decisions that contribute to a greener way of life. Learning to care for and respect the natural world around them.

By engaging in the world we live in they can make connections between curricular areas, promoting lifelong learning and critical thinking skills.

The children use a range of skills and abilities that are not always visible in the classroom.  This can lead to changes in lifelong expectations and success.  New and exciting skills are learnt that can inspire them to reach their full potential, helping children to become more engaged in their learning.

Promoting physical and mental well-being is important and can encourage the children and the wider community to develop a healthier lifestyle.

By tackling a wide range of activities the children have the opportunity to become safer and stronger, learning to assess and manage risk-taking for both themselves and their peers.
